PowerStore X and VxRail have clear benefits when they work together. PowerStore X is unique in the storage world with its AppsON capability. This enables VMs to be run directly on the PowerStore appliance itself.
Note: For more information on this capability, please read PowerStore: Introduction to the Platform. While PowerStore X is also capable of providing storage to external hosts via FC, iSCSI, or FC-NVMe, these capabilities are covered in the PowerStore T section.
In this configuration, PowerStore X and VxRail are not connected to each other and are not providing resources to the same vSphere cluster. Rather, both platforms exist as separate vSphere clusters in either the same vCenter, or separate vCenter instances, and there is a need for workload mobility between the two clusters. As both platforms are, from the point of view of VMware vSphere two vSphere clusters, we can leverage the capabilities of VMware vMotion to provide the desired workload mobility and migrate from one to the other.
